Product Introduction

Overview

The 74LVC14AD is a hex inverting Schmitt trigger integrated circuit produced by NXP Semiconductors. This device features six inverting buffers with Schmitt-trigger inputs, enabling it to transform slowly-changing input signals into sharply defined, jitter-free output signals. The 74LVC14AD is designed to operate in mixed 3.3 V and 5 V environments, making it an ideal choice for applications requiring voltage translation.

Key Specifications

Type number VCC (V) Logic switching levels Output drive capability (mA) fmax (MHz) Number of bits Power dissipation considerations Tamb (°C) Rth(j-a) (K/W) Rth(j-c) (K/W) Package name
74LVC14AD 1.2 - 3.6 CMOS/LVTTL ± 24 175 6 Low -40 ~ 125 109 68 SO14 (SOT108-1)

Key Features

  • Wide supply voltage range from 1.2 V to 3.6 V
  • Overvoltage tolerant inputs to 5.5 V
  • CMOS low-power consumption
  • Direct interface with TTL levels
  • Unlimited input rise and fall times
  • Complies with JEDEC standard JESD8-C/JESD36 (2.7 V to 3.6 V)
  • ESD protection: HBM ANSI/ESDA/JEDEC JS-001 class 2 exceeds 2000 V, CDM ANSI/ESDA/JEDEC JS-002 class C3 exceeds 1000 V
  • Multiple package options
  • Specified from -40 °C to +85 °C and from -40 °C to +125 °C

Applications

  • Wave and pulse shapers for highly noisy environments
  • Astable multivibrators
  • Monostable multivibrators
  • Voltage translation in mixed 3.3 V and 5 V environments
  • Automotive, industrial, power, computing, consumer, mobile, and wearable applications
